    I attended my daughters Bridal Shower yesterday at Shandon Court. It was a nice affair but a couple…read moreof things bothered me and not the restaurants fault really, just things one should know if planning to have an affair here. There is no elevator. The catering room for a smaller party is upstairs and there are about 20-25 steps to climb up. My daughters Great Aunt could not attend the shower because of this as she is not well and could never climb the stairs. Especially, the rest rooms are downstairs! Something to also consider for people who will have to carry heavy gifts up those stairs, you'll be carrying everything down! There was a baby shower taking place in the downstairs catering room which was huge so if your event will be a big one, this shouldn't affect your decision to visit here! I knew that this venue emphasized their restrictions on decorating, no hanging things on the walls, taping things to furniture, etc. But, right there sitting on the table was a sign in an upright stand stating this. It didnt belong there and that was just very tacky to me! Service I have to say was very good and the staff was attentive. They accomodated me with a Ceasar Salad as I couldn't eat the choice of salads selected ahead of time. The food was OK, nothing stood out to me to say it was delicious but the guests enjoyed themselves! Rhe cookies and pastries were very good! The occasion cake was presented very nicely on the outside but the filling inside was mostly cake and whipped cream. There was just a sliver of strawberry filling so that was a little disappointing! I may go back for dinner one night to try their regular menu. My review was based solely on my experience of having an affair here!
